Ohio State looks for answers after Indiana delivers first decisive defeat of season

BLOOMINGTON, Ind. – Ohio State had lost other games this season, but neither of them was quite like this. In its first true road game, the Buckeyes walked into a Xavier buzzsaw but kept things close, made it a one-possession game in the final 20 seconds and fell 71-65. Six days later, in the Fort Myers Tip-Off championship game, a 3-pointer at the buzzer gave No. 23 Florida a 71-68 win. Thursday night at Assembly Hall, Indiana needed no dramatics or last-second heaves. It only needed Trayce Jackson-Davis. With last year’s honorable mention All-American dominating the paint on both ends for the Hoosiers, Ohio State had few answers and dropped a 67-51 loss to Indiana that was as decisive as it was surprising.
